She Quit OpenAI on 'Principle' After Finding Out What They're Building for the Pentagon

Caitlin Kalinowski had one of the most coveted positions in artificial intelligence. She was helping build robots at OpenAI, the company behind ChatGPT. Then she quit.

Her reason? She says OpenAI moved too fast on a deal to give the U.S. military access to its AI systems, and nobody stopped to think hard enough about what that actually means.

In posts on social media, Kalinowski explained she resigned on "principle." Her biggest concerns were about two specific things: AI being used to spy on regular Americans without a court order, and AI-powered weapons that can decide to kill without a human pressing the button.

"AI has an important role in national security," she wrote. "But surveillance of Americans without judicial oversight and lethal autonomy without human authorization are lines that deserved more deliberation than they got."

OpenAI pushed back, saying the Pentagon deal has clear "red lines" against domestic surveillance and autonomous weapons. But the fact that a senior team member felt those protections weren't strong enough to stay is raising serious questions.

This comes at a tense time. The Pentagon has been shopping around for AI tools from multiple companies. Anthropic, the maker of Claude, already clashed with Defense Secretary Pete Hegseth after its CEO refused to let the military use its AI for mass surveillance or autonomous killing.

The big picture: the people actually building these AI systems are starting to draw lines in the sand about how they should be used. And some of them are willing to walk away from dream jobs to make that point.
